java超值资料.rar
Java是一种广泛使用的面向对象的编程语言,以其跨平台、高性能和丰富的类库而著名。在提供的"java超值资料.rar"压缩包中,包含了多个关键的IT技术领域,这些都是Java开发者在实际工作中不可或缺的知识点。 MyBatis是一个优秀的持久层框架,它支持定制化SQL、存储过程以及高级映射。MyBatis避免了几乎所有的JDBC代码和手动设置参数以及获取结果集。MyBatis可以使用简单的XML或注解进行配置和原始映射,将接口和Java的POJOs(Plain Old Java Objects,普通的Java对象)映射成数据库中的记录。 Spring框架是Java企业级应用的核心,它提供了全面的解决方案,包括依赖注入、面向切面编程、数据访问、事务管理等。Spring MVC是Spring的一部分,专门用于构建Web应用程序。它提供了一个分离式的、松耦合的组件模型,使开发人员可以独立地进行开发、测试和部署。 SSM(Spring+SpringMVC+MyBatis)是Java Web开发中常见的集成框架,这三种技术的组合极大地提高了开发效率,简化了项目结构,使得各部分职责明确。 Tomcat8.5是一款开源的轻量级应用服务器,主要用于运行Java Servlet和JavaServer Pages(JSP)。它是Apache软件基金会的Jakarta项目的一部分,能够处理HTTP协议,是开发和部署Java Web应用的理想选择。 HTML、CSS和JavaScript是网页开发的基础。HTML(超文本标记语言)定义了网页的结构,CSS(层叠样式表)负责页面的样式和布局,而JavaScript则提供了动态交互功能,三者共同构成了网页内容和用户体验的核心。 Maven是一个项目管理和综合工具,它可以帮助Java开发者管理项目的构建、报告和文档。通过使用Maven,开发者可以定义项目依赖,自动构建项目,生成各种报告,大大简化了项目的生命周期管理。 Servlet是Java编写Web应用的一种标准方式,它可以处理来自客户端的请求,并向客户端发送响应。Servlet与JSP(JavaServer Pages)结合使用,可以让开发者在后端实现业务逻辑,而在前端呈现动态内容。 IntelliJ IDEA是Java开发的主流集成开发环境(IDE),它提供了丰富的代码补全、重构、调试等功能,大大提高了开发者的生产力。 这个压缩包资料涵盖了Java Web开发的各个方面,从基础的HTML/CSS/JS,到后端的Spring/MyBatis,再到服务器配置和项目管理,对于学习和提升Java开发技能非常有帮助。通过深入理解和实践这些知识点,开发者可以更好地应对各种复杂的开发场景,提高项目开发的效率和质量。
- 1
- 2
- 3
- 4
- 5
- 6
- 粉丝: 25
- 资源: 5
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 基于Java的spring-boot-ssq数据爬取、分析、生成工具设计源码
- 基于Java语言的WeatherApp天气应用设计源码
- 基于Java与Shell语言的apusic-sbom-tool设计源码
- 基于Java的安徽大学报修系统设计源码
- 基于Dribbble动画灵感的Android动画设计源码分享
- 基于Python+Django的二手商品交易平台设计源码与毕业设计课程设计
- 基于Java蓝牙通信的预防近视家长端设计源码
- 基于C#和Java的UI Model Command设计源码,实现客户端与服务器端高效交互
- 基于Python、Vue、JavaScript和HTML的zjoa公司内部OA系统设计源码
- 基于PyQt 5和CINRAD雷达的基数据处理与可视化软件设计源码